After years of Halo PC, I still can't hit someone who is strafing left to right rapidly. I googled it.. tried to shoot roughly in the middle of their strafe pattern, but that hardly works. Tried leading less because they had only just moved, but that fails. Tried leading in the opposite direction of their current movement and that also failed! I can barely land a shot on these guys. One of the reasons I was stoked about Halo 2, where you often don't have to lead at all. Any ideas?

shoot slow and don't lead. shoot the edge of the strafe when he gets to it. those strafes are good to catch people off guard, but don't use it all the time because it's easy for some people to catch on.

New's got the right idea. Players lose their momentum a little bit at the end of a strafe before they start going the other way, making for a fairly predictable slowdown.

in halo 1 like the other dude said, wait for them to be at the edge of their strafe, then shoot wait till you see a pattern because most kids just tap ADADADADADADADADADA and are pretty perdictable, but i find in a server with 200+ ping, leading your shots by a foot, works quite well
